Palliative care is a specialized approach to healthcare that focuses on improving the quality of life for individuals with
serious illnesses, particularly those in advanced age. In the context of geriatrics, palliative care plays a pivotal role
in addressing the unique physical, emotional, and social needs of older adults facing life-limiting conditions. This
comprehensive discussion delves into the significance of palliative care in geriatrics, its principles, challenges, and
the ways it enhances the quality of life for elderly patients and their families. The demographic shift towards an aging
population is a global phenomenon. As people live longer, they are more likely to experience serious and chronic
illnesses, making palliative care a crucial aspect of geriatric medicine... View more»
